What is Stalwart?

Stalwart adds full SCIM v2 provisioning and 24-language calendar support as its standards coverage extends further than most commercial mail servers.

Stalwart is maintaining a weekly-or-faster release cadence, with alternating feature releases and dense bug-fix releases. The v0.16.20 release landed full SCIM v2 (Enterprise) including cursor-based pagination and the IPSIE lifecycle profile, conference links in calendar invites, and 24 new calendar interface translations. Below the feature line, the project is steadily closing correctness gaps across JMAP, CalDAV, IMAP, and MTA — many of them edge-case RFC compliance issues.

What is Zoho Cliq?

Zoho Cliq 7.0 bets on AI conversation summaries and Neat hardware to close the gap with enterprise messaging platforms

Zoho Cliq is mid-cycle on its most substantial release in years. Cliq 7.0 (August 2026) introduced AI-powered thread summaries, automatic task extraction from conversations, voice transcription with AI notes, and a redesigned developer platform. The guest user feature was overhauled for external collaboration, and the product now runs natively on Neat conferencing hardware — moving from software into physical meeting rooms.

◆ Where it's heading

Stalwart is building toward parity with commercial enterprise mail servers on identity federation and provisioning (SCIM v2, VAPID for web push, DMARCbis/DKIM2 already landed). The pace of RFC implementation is unusually aggressive for an open-source project; the combination of JMAP, CalDAV, IMAP UIDONLY/UIDBATCHES, and SCIM v2 positions it as a viable self-hosted alternative for organizations that need standards compliance without vendor lock-in.

◆ Prediction

WebAuthn/passkey-based authentication and improved multi-tenant administration tooling are the most likely next capability additions, given the current trajectory toward enterprise identity management.

◆ Where it's heading

Cliq is running a dual-layer play: embed Zia AI deeply enough in conversations that task tracking happens inside the messaging layer rather than alongside it, while simultaneously opening to the agentic ecosystem through MCP integration and a more accessible developer platform. The Neat hardware integration points toward a longer-term push for enterprise room-system budgets, typically owned by IT rather than team leads.

◆ Prediction

Expect deeper Zia integration within the Cliq developer platform — bots triggered by conversation context rather than scheduled tasks. The MCP path suggests Cliq is positioning itself as a target for external AI agents, not just a source of data for them.
